Q: Wellbutrin?

Has anybody been prescribed Wellbutrin for their second and third trimesters? I tend to get some crazy postpartum depression and my doc is hoping to get a jump start on that this time around by getting the medication in my bloodstream before the baby comes. I'm only 22 weeks, and my doc said I could start taking it at any time. I'm just concerned because there seems to be some links between Wellbutrin and heart defects if taken in the second trimester; and I can't find any info at all about taking it during the third trimester. I'm trying to make up my mind whether I want to start taking it now, start in the third trimester, or just hold off until the day of delivery / I start to feel depression symptoms. Any help is appreciated!
